Where is This Primary Valve Found?


The major water line supply can differ, so you may need to discover time to identify where it is. Sadly, when your residence is obtaining soaked due to a burst pipe, you don't have the luxury of time during an emergency. Thus, you must prepare for this plumbing predicament by finding out where the shutoff is located.
This shutoff valve could look like a round shutoff (with a lever-type deal with) or a gate valve (with a circle faucet). Positioning relies on the age of your home as well as the climate in your area. Examine the complying with common places:
  • Inside of Home: In cooler climates, the city supply pipes face your house. Check usual energy locations like your basement, laundry room, or garage. A likely location is near the hot water heater. In the cellar, this shutoff will certainly go to your eye level. On the other major floors, you may require to bend down to find it.

  • Outdoors on the Outside Wall surface: The primary shutoff is outside the home in tropical climates where they do not experience winter season. It is often linked to an outside wall surface. Look for it near an outdoor faucet.

  • Outdoors by the Road: If you can't discover the shutoff anywhere else, it is time to check your road. Maybe outdoors next to your water meter. It could be listed below the accessibility panel near the ground on your street. You might need a meter key that's sold in equipment stores to take off the panel cover. You can find two valves, one for city use as well as one for your residence. Ensure you shut down the ideal one. And you will understand that you did when none of the faucets in your home release freshwater.

    What are the steps we should immediately take?


  • Turn off your home’s main water source. By turning off the main water source for your home you can decrease the level of damage immediately. Always be familiar with the layout of your home and know where the main water source is located so you can quickly make your way there and shut it off. Most of them require just turning a valve but some may require a special key to access. Know all this before anything happens as a precaution and to take care of this step quickly.


  • ?Be wary of electrical damage. If the water has spread extensively throughout your home and you fear electrocution of any kind, call a certified electrician to assess the electrical damage done and so they can safely shut off the power if needed.


  • Relieve any water pressure. Open the faucets all around your home to relieve any excess water pressure after you have shut off the main water source. Keep these open until no more water comes out.
